1What is the typical cost range for replacing a furnace or heat pump in Altmar, and are there any local incentives?

For a standard efficiency replacement, homeowners in the Altmar area can expect to pay between $4,500 and $7,500, with high-efficiency models reaching $10,000+. Given our harsh winters with temperatures often dropping below 0°F, investing in a reliable, efficient system is crucial. Check for New York State energy rebates through NYSERDA and federal tax credits, which can significantly offset the cost of qualifying high-efficiency units.

2When is the best time of year to schedule HVAC maintenance or replacement in Altmar?

The optimal times are during the shoulder seasons—late spring (April-May) after heating season and early fall (September-October) before heating season begins. Scheduling during these periods ensures your system is ready for Altmar's demanding winter and avoids the high-demand rush when emergency repairs are more costly and less available. For replacements, planning ahead during these windows provides better installer availability and pricing.

3Are there any specific HVAC considerations for homes in Altmar due to the local climate and environment?

Absolutely. Altmar's cold, snowy winters and humid summers require systems rated for extreme temperature ranges. Proper insulation and air sealing are critical to prevent heat loss and ice damming on roofs. Furthermore, with many homes using well water, consider a water-source heat pump if you have a pond or well, as they can be exceptionally efficient in our climate, though air-source models are also effective with the right cold-climate technology.

4How do I choose a reliable HVAC contractor in the Altmar/Pulaski area?

Prioritize local, licensed, and insured contractors familiar with installing and servicing systems in our specific climate. Verify they hold appropriate New York State licenses (like a HVAC Technician License) and check for positive reviews from local customers. A reputable provider will perform a detailed load calculation (Manual J) for your home, not just size by square footage, to ensure optimal efficiency and comfort given our temperature extremes.

5My heat pump seems inefficient during the coldest Altmar winter weeks. Should I switch back to a furnace?

Not necessarily. Modern cold-climate heat pumps are designed to operate efficiently in temperatures well below freezing, which are common here. The issue may be an undersized or older model not suited for our climate. A qualified local technician can assess if your current system is properly sized and functioning. Many homeowners opt for a dual-fuel system (heat pump with a gas or propane furnace backup) for maximum efficiency and reliability during our most severe cold snaps.
